Overview

Mei-Hwei Chang is affiliated with National Taiwan University in Taiwan and specializes predominantly in the field of Medicine. Their research covers several subfields, including Epidemiology, Surgery, Hepatology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, and Infectious Diseases.

The main topics addressed in Mei-Hwei Chang's work include:

  • Hepatitis B Virus Studies
  • Hepatitis C virus research
  • Pediatric Hepatobiliary Diseases and Treatments
  •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ment
  • Gallbladder and Bile Duct Disorders
  • Neonatal Health and Biochemistry
  • Hepatitis Viruses Studies and Epidemiology
